Discovery, structure-activity relationships, pharmacokinetics, and efficacy of glucokinase activator (2 R)-3-cyclopentyl-2-(4-methanesulfonylphenyl)-N- thiazol-2-yl-propionamide (RO0281675)
Haynes, Nancy-Ellen,Corbett, Wendy L.,Bizzarro, Fred T.,Guertin, Kevin R.,Hilliard, Darryl W.,Holland, George W.,Kester, Robert F.,Mahaney, Paige E.,Qi, Lida,Spence, Cheryl L.,Tengi, John,Dvorozniak, Mark T.,Railkar, Aruna,Matschinsky, Franz M.,Grippo, Joseph F.,Grimsby, Joseph,Sarabu, Ramakanth
supporting information; experimental part, p. 3618 - 3625 (2010/07/05)
Glucokinase (GK) is a glucose sensor that couples glucose metabolism to insulin release. The important role of GK in maintaining glucose homeostasis is illustrated in patients with GK mutations. In this publication, identification of the hit molecule 1 and its SAR development, which led to the discovery of potent allosteric GK activators 9a and 21a, is described. Compound 21a (RO0281675) was used to validate the clinical relevance of targeting GK to treat type 2 diabetes.

Heteroaromatic glucokinase activators
-
, (2008/06/13)
2,3-Di-substituted N-heteroaromatic propionamides with said substitution at the 2-position being a substituted phenyl group and at the 3-position being a cycloalkyl ring, said propionamides being glucokinase activators which increase insulin secretion in the treatment of type II diabetes.
